Explore Wrocław, Poland

Wrocław, Poland is a vibrant and historic city that offers a unique blend of culture, history, and natural beauty. With its charming architecture, picturesque bridges, and colorful market squares, Wrocław is truly a hidden gem in Europe. Explore the cobblestone streets and discover the Gothic-style buildings that make up the city's Old Town. Indulge in delicious Polish cuisine, from traditional pierogi to hearty Polish sausages. Immerse yourself in the rich cultural scene, with numerous museums, theaters, and art galleries. Take a leisurely stroll along the Oder River and enjoy the stunning views of the city's skyline. Learn about the city's fascinating history, from its medieval roots to its resilience during World War II. Whether you're a history enthusiast, a food lover, or an art aficionado, Wrocław has something for everyone.

Culture

Immerse yourself in the vibrant cultural scene of Wrocław. The city is home to numerous museums, theaters, and art galleries that showcase both local and international talent. Visit the National Museum, which houses an extensive collection of Polish art, including works by famous painters such as Jacek Malczewski and Olga Boznańska. Explore the Wrocław University Museum, which displays a fascinating collection of scientific instruments and artifacts. Don't miss the chance to see a performance at the Wrocław Opera House or the Wrocław Philharmonic. If you're interested in contemporary art, visit the Wrocław Contemporary Museum, which showcases works by both established and emerging artists. Wrocław is also known for its vibrant street art scene, with colorful murals adorning buildings throughout the city.

Attractions

Wrocław is home to a variety of tourist attractions and activities that are sure to keep you entertained. Visit the stunning Wrocław Cathedral, famous for its Gothic architecture and breathtaking views from the tower. Explore the charming Market Square, which is surrounded by colorful historic buildings and is a hub of activity. Don't miss the chance to see the iconic Wrocław Opera House, known for its world-class performances. Take a leisurely boat ride along the Oder River and admire the city's picturesque bridges. For a unique experience, visit the Wrocław Zoo, which is one of the oldest zoos in Poland and is known for its conservation efforts. Wrocław also hosts numerous festivals and events throughout the year, including the International Street Arts Festival and the Christmas Market.

When in Wrocław, be sure to savor the unique culinary attractions that the city has to offer. Start your day with a traditional Polish breakfast featuring scrambled eggs, sausages, and freshly baked bread. For lunch, try the iconic Polish dish, pierogi, which are dumplings filled with various savory or sweet fillings. Don't miss out on the chance to taste traditional Polish soups such as żurek or barszcz. In the evening, indulge in a hearty Polish dinner of roasted meats, potatoes, and sauerkraut. Wrocław is also known for its craft beer scene, so be sure to visit one of the city's many breweries and try some local brews.
